June 2 – Love That Reflects Christ

Scripture (KJV) – Ephesians 4:32

“And be ye kind one to another, tenderhearted, forgiving one another, even as God for Christ’s sake hath forgiven you.”

Reflection

In a world filled with anger, division, and bitterness, true Christlike kindness stands out. This verse reminds believers that forgiveness and compassion are not optional parts of the Christian life — they are evidence that God is working within us.

Forgiveness is not always easy. Sometimes the deepest wounds come from people we trusted, loved, or never expected to hurt us. The flesh wants revenge, distance, or bitterness, but the Spirit calls us to grace. That does not mean pretending wrong never happened. It means refusing to let hatred control the heart.

God forgave us when we did not deserve it. Through Jesus Christ, mercy was extended to sinners who could never repay that debt. When we remember how much grace God has shown us, it changes how we treat others.

Kindness may seem small, but God can use a gentle word, patience, forgiveness, or compassion to heal someone carrying unseen burdens. A hardened world desperately needs believers who reflect the love and mercy of Christ.

Today is a good day to let go of bitterness, speak life instead of anger, and walk in the kind of love that points people toward Jesus.

Prayer

Lord, help me to walk in kindness, forgiveness, and love. Remove bitterness, pride, and unforgiveness from my heart. Teach me to treat others with the same mercy You have shown me. Help me reflect Christ in my words, my attitude, and my actions. Give me strength to forgive where it is difficult and wisdom to respond with grace instead of anger. Let my life point others toward Your love and truth. In Jesus’ name, Amen.
